中央仓库 Open Source Software Repository Hosting 简称 OSSRH实现目标:将自定义项目上传至maven中央仓库,其他人只需引入maven坐标即可直接使用上传步骤:亲测有效注册账号(去它平台)提交工单(叫它做事)人工审核及确认(它说好的)上传SNAPSHOT版本(我给测试版)上传release版本(我给稳定版)完美maven坐标引用(我直接用)一、注册jir
转载
2024-10-11 11:44:56
220阅读
为了把我们多年开发的框架分享给开发者通过maven库引用,所以花了些时间把框架打包发布到了Maven Central,中间遇到了很多问题,一步步记录下来,以免后面新手踩坑。很多Java开发者都很乐意把自己做好的组件发布到网上共享给大家使用,Maven Central是一个Java组件共享中心,但首次发布的确会遇到很多问题,希望通过我们的亲身经历,让看到这篇文章的幸运开发者少走弯路,顺利完成jar发
转载
2024-03-06 21:13:34
1590阅读
项目开发会涉及到开发一些公用的jar包,开发完jar包就能直接上传到maven私服上,这样其他工程有需要jar包只需要升级相应的依赖即可。 1、第一步搭建nexus3的maven私服仓库,具体搭建过程可以查看相应的网上教程。安装教程这里强调一点:为了下载jar包比较快,这个里中心仓库建议修改为阿里云的仓库。配置的地方如下图 2、配置maven的setting.xml关键信息的配置<
原创
2022-10-27 02:28:08
2281阅读
1.搭建Maven私服背景公司还是按捺不住,要搭建一个自己的Maven本地仓库,可以让开发人员down架包,从内网还是快很多。这样公司的maven本地仓库就是 开发人员自己电脑上的maven仓库 和 Maven远程仓库 之间的一个缓冲仓库。 那要构建一个maven私服,需要用到Maven仓库管理软件,关于Apache Archiva,Ar
转载
2024-06-18 08:30:26
210阅读
最近闲着无聊,突然想到将自己做的jar包上传Maven中央仓库以供使用,就是闲着蛋疼,说干就干,查阅了无数资料,遇到不少坑,现将方法记录下来以免以后忘记了,也就此机会重新学习下。大致步骤:1.创建工单 https://issues.sonatype.org/secure/Dashboard.jspa2.GPG生成密钥 https://ww
转载
2024-05-10 13:27:15
1368阅读
Maven入门:使用Nexus搭建Maven私服及上传下载jar包
一. 私服搭建及配置1 . 私服简介 私服是架设在局域网的一种特殊的远程仓库,目的是代理远程仓库及部署第三方构件。有了私服之后,当 Maven 需要下载构件时,直接请求私服,私服上存在则下载到本地仓库;否则,私服请求外部的远程仓库,将构件下载到私服,再提供给本地仓库下载。
转载
2024-07-19 14:30:43
2454阅读
maven私服上传jar包登录maven私服上传jar登录maven私服点击Repositories,选择上传到的仓库 3rd party上传jar
原创
2022-12-09 13:48:42
168阅读
maven上传jar到私服
转载
2021-07-26 19:57:13
641阅读
发布jar包到maven中央仓库(无个人域名)一、简介1.1 概述我们通常使用的Jar包,大多都是从镜像上拉取的,也有私人仓库,也有直接从Maven中央仓库拉取的,无论从镜像还是仓库,发布到中央仓库的jar包,都是可以直接拉取下来的。所以,当我们自己打包了一个jar包之后,打算开源出去装逼的时候,我们就可以将jar包发布到sonatype.org,这个地址看起来不是maven,但是发布上去之后,我
转载
2024-07-16 10:17:42
313阅读
将jar包发布到Maven中央仓库(Maven Central Repository),这样所有的Java开发者都可以使用Maven直接导入依赖,例如weixin-java-mp:<!-- https://mvnrepository.com/artifact/com.gitee.wxtoos/weixin-java-mp -->
<dependency>
<g
转载
2024-05-09 09:45:02
1259阅读
在现代软件开发中,Java Maven已经成为一种流行的构建和项目管理工具。然而,对于大规模项目而言,批量上传JAR文件到私服的需求常常会遇到各种问题。本文将详细记录解决“Java Maven 批量上传JAR到私服”问题的全过程,包括问题背景、错误现象、根因分析、解决方案、验证测试及预防优化。
## 问题背景
随着微服务架构的推广,许多团队选择使用Java构建其应用,并使用Maven作为依赖
一:安装nexus3略二:在nexus3上创建仓库nexus3默认会有七八个仓库,我把这些都删掉了,然后创建自己的仓库,如下图所示:dzsoft_releases是宿主仓库,放置上传的本地jar和第三方jar的发布版本;dzsoft_snapshot是宿主仓库,放置上传的本地jar和第三方jar的快照版本;maven-central是代理仓库,代理maven的中央仓库;dzsoft_group是仓
转载
2024-10-12 08:27:13
126阅读
基本信息适用环境:内网环境下的 Maven 私服,无法连接外网(或者需要翻墙),需要通过其他手段下载完依赖后导入到内网私服的情况。功能描述:单个依赖包含的pom,jar等文件应该在一个单独的目录中,可以指定下面的路径,上传 gson 到私服。还可以指定到f:\\.m2\\repository\\Gson\\gson,上传 gson 的多个版本。也可以直接f:\\.m2\\reposit
原创
2022-08-19 16:39:18
1133阅读
deploy -e
原创
2016-05-12 16:05:07
671阅读
点赞
参考:OSSRH Guide - The Central Repository Documentation写一遍我自己成功上传的整个流程,遇到的错误,记录下来。一、创建工单 1.注册账号 What Happened To issues.sonatype.org? - The Central Repository Documentation
转载
2024-10-21 09:35:39
485阅读
进入maven管理页面,登录管理员账号 完成后可以进入对应目录下查看pom依赖 通过maven的方式depoly 在maven的conf/setting.xml 配置nexus私服的管理账号 在servers标签下添加server id可自己定义一个名称 以及私服的管理管的账号 在mirrors
原创
2022-04-22 13:58:00
230阅读
我们知道,每一个公司都会有自己的工具包或公共包。这样的包就能够上传到公司的maven私服,就不用每一个人都去同步开发包了。那么,怎么把本地项目打包并公布到私服呢?依照例如以下步骤就能够轻松完毕。 1. 在setting.xml文件里添加例如以下内容: <servers> <server> <!--
转载
2017-05-19 09:14:00
282阅读
2评论
日常的工作中,需要协助开发人员上传一些jar包和pom.xml,总结了一些使用经验
原创
2020-07-22 12:35:03
2193阅读
拉取使用pom文件在构建maven项目时,如果在私服中存在需要的构件,则会直接从私服中下载如果私服中没有所需构件,则会先从网络上下载到私服,之后才会下载到本地<!-- 仓库地址 --> <repositories> <repository> <id>public</id> <name>Public Repositories</name> <url>http://192.168.1.
原创
2021-08-03 10:08:32
1028阅读
本文主要为以后Dubbo分布式系统搭建做准备之前早的时候,仅使用Nexus OSS搭建Maven私服,并上传Maven仓库中没有的第三方Jar包,也上传过自己制作的Jar包。但是那会并没有考虑上传javadoc和source包。概要新建Maven项目整体结构如下➜ core-api tree
.
├── core-api.iml
├── pom.xml
├── src
│ ├── mai
转载
2024-10-07 11:06:37
126阅读